Backyard Paver Patio, Backyard Boulders Paver Patio OGS Landscape Services Whitby, ...Brick pavers come in different types, but the strongest paver option available to homeowners is the clay brick. Clay bricks have a strength rating of about 12,000 pounds per square inch (PSI). Feb 22, 2023 · Add Sand for Support. Spread 1½ to 2 inches of builder's sand over the gravel for a second layer of support under the paver patio. To smooth the sand, lay a long, straight board along the base of the house. Then take another board, notch both ends, and shimmy it along the walk and the other board to smooth the surface. Concrete pavers are available in a wide variety of shapes and sizes from large slabs to cobblestone-looking blocks. Brick is popular for patios because it can also be used for pathways and retaining walls, and it can be an inexpensive DIY option. Flagstone is basically a generic term for sedimentary stone. The least expensive type of …Travertine. Travertine is also a natural stone and an eco-friendly choice. These types of pavers are very common in outdoor patios and pool decks and will give your pool a classic look. Travertine also insulates heat, which can help when you go in and out of the pool during those warm months. The cost to install …

Amanda Reynal honored this Catskills home's nearly 200-year history by taking a rustic approach on the exterior. Organically …Step 4: Seal the Patio. Fill a garden sprayer with paver sealer. Following package directions, apply an even coat of sealer to all the pavers. Let the first coat dry and then apply a second coat. This process should minimize staining and other damage to your pavers and extend the life of your patio.Once installed, keeping your patio maintained is a breeze, especially when compared to traditional pavers, stone or brick. The charcoal border and black landscape mulch complements the dark roof, tying the yard together. Add the Sand Layer. Lay landscape fabric over the gravel; this suppresses weeds and separates the gravel from the sand layer. Pour two inches of sand over the landscape fabric. Use the 2x4 as a screed to smooth and level the sand. There should be two inches between the top of the sand and the top of the …
